One way you can check the drain holes is to park on level ground and slowly add water to the lower section of the roof, it should then appear to come out around the rear wheel arches. If this dosnt happen then your drain holes are blocked.
 
I am assuming that you are parking the car with the top up when this problem occurs. If so, the drain holes are not part of the problem.
